HIP 109385

HIP 109385 is a A-type (White) star located in the constellation Aquarius.

Located approximately 596.3 light-years from Earth, HIP 109385 resides within the broader disk of our Milky Way galaxy.

HIP 109385 is classified as a spectral class A star (A-type (White)) on the Harvard spectral classification system.

HIP 109385 has an apparent magnitude of +8.52, placing it beyond naked-eye visibility. A good pair of binoculars or a small telescope is required to observe this star. Observers will note its blue-white hue, which corresponds to a B-V color index of +0.176.
